In 2016, Lexington County School District One implemented PowerSchool BusinessPlus as its Education ERP. PowerSchool BusinessPlus functions as the district’s Enterprise Resource Planning system and manages internal and external information across the district, including finance, accounting, human resources, payroll and other administrative domains. The implementation configured core modules for finance and accounting, human resources, and payroll, with additional ERP capabilities for budgeting, procurement, and district level reporting aligned to school finance workflows. PowerSchool BusinessPlus was set up to centralize the chart of accounts, fiscal calendar management, payroll tax and deduction configurations, and personnel records, supporting standard back office operations across departments. Operational scope covers central office finance, human resources and payroll teams, as well as transactional activity tied to individual school sites across the district. The system consolidates internal and external information to support district reporting and compliance processes, enabling consistent data capture for financial and HR administrative functions. Governance was established through centralized administration, role based access controls and standardized workflow rules for fiscal close cycles and payroll processing, reshaping departmental procedures toward a unified ERP operating model. Training, process documentation and staged adoption across business functions were used to align local site practices with district policies and system driven controls.

In 2020, Lexington County School District One implemented Microsoft 365 as its Collaboration platform. The Microsoft 365 deployment uses a cloud-hosted tenant architecture to deliver core collaboration capabilities including Exchange Online email, Microsoft Teams for synchronous communication and meetings, SharePoint Online for intranet and document management, and OneDrive for Business for personal cloud storage. Microsoft 365 is used on their website. The implementation supports administrative staff, district IT operations, and instructional staff with centralized identity and access management via Azure Active Directory and role based policy controls. Functional workflows emphasize content collaboration, team communication, shared document lifecycle, and classroom productivity consistent with the Collaboration category. Governance centers on tenant level configuration, information protection policies, and permission management to align platform controls with school district operational needs.

In 2021, Lexington County School District One deployed Amazon EC2 for Application Hosting and Computing Services to host its public website. The implementation positions Amazon EC2 as the primary compute layer for web hosting and application runtime, centralizing virtual server provisioning for district web properties. Configuration emphasis is on EC2 instance provisioning, operating system image management, and network level security groups to isolate web workloads and control inbound traffic. Routine compute management activities such as instance lifecycle management, image updates, and patching are administered through the district IT organization to maintain web availability and operational hygiene. Operational coverage is focused on the district website and associated web facing services, supporting communications and administrative web functions across Lexington County School District One. Governance is enforced by IT through access controls, monitoring, and maintenance workflows, aligning Amazon EC2 compute resources with the Application Hosting and Computing Services needs of the education organization.
